Get to Know Us


The work of Good Shepherd is based on a fundamental belief in providing hope and restoring dignity to the most vulnerable members of our community.

Our services include emergency food and clothing; daily hot meals; emergency shelters for men, youth, families, women and children; transitional housing and education for homeless and street-involved youth; hospice palliative care; community mental health programs; and supportive housing programs.

This opportunity is with our Good Shepherd -
Notre Dame House, Youth Services.

, Responsibility, Availability, Adaptability, Quality and Dignity.**At Good Shepherd, we recognize the inherent value of people living with addiction and their right to quality care and services.

Good Shepherd is committed to integrating Harm Reduction practices into our programs and to prioritizing the rights, dignity, and choices of those who use substances.

By integrating a Harm Reduction framework at Good Shepherd, we can decrease barriers to service and better support some of our community's most marginalized members.

Role Description

Qualifications

  • A postsecondary degree/diploma in social work/social services/child and youth services etc.
  • Demonstrated knowledge/experience of working with transitionalaged youth, youth homelessness and substance use/abuse
  • Knowledge of and experience working in residential treatment for Children under the Ministry Guidelines are a plus
  • A proven ability to work independently, taking initiative and thinking creatively are required
  • Fluency in French and/or another language(s) is also an asset
  • CPR certification or willingness to be certified is required
  • Good judgement, problemsolving and assessment skills
  • Committed to antiracist/antioppressive practice and to the mission and values of Good Shepherd
-
Schedule: Part-Time includes rotating shifts (days, afternoons, nights), 2 shifts on weekends and stat holidays
